About the AMD Radeon RX Vega M GL GPU

The AMD Radeon RX Vega M GL is an integrated graphics card that launched in Q1 2018. It is built on the GCN 4.0 GPU microarchitecture (codename Polaris 22) and is manufactured on a 14 nm process.

Memory

The RX Vega M GL has 4 GB of HBM2 memory, with a 700 MHz memory clock and a 1,024 bit interface. This gives it a memory bandwidth of 179.2 Gb/s, which affects how fast it can transfer data to and from memory. GPU memory stores temporary data that helps the GPU with complex math and graphics operations. More memory is generally better, as not having enough can cause performance bottlenecks.

Cores and Clock Speeds

The RX Vega M GL includes 1,280 stream processors (SPs), the processing units for handling parallel computing tasks. The GPU operates at a core clock speed of 931 MHz and can dynamically boost its clock speed up to 1,011 MHz. Complementing the processing units are 80 texture mapping units (TMUs) for efficient texture filtering and 32 render output units (ROPs) for pixel processing.

Compatibility & Power Consumption

The GPU has a thermal design power (TDP) of 65 W. A power supply not strong enough to handle this might result in system crashes and potentially damage your hardware.

Benchmark Performance

The RX Vega M GL has the 205th best 3DMark 11 Performance GPU score among the 567 benchmarked GPUs in our database. It achieves 7.60% of the performance of the best benchmarked GPU, the NVIDIA GeForce RTX 5090.

About the NVIDIA GeForce RTX 3060 GPU

The NVIDIA GeForce RTX 3060 is a desktop graphics card that launched in Q1 2021 with a MSRP of $329. It is built on the Ampere GPU microarchitecture (codename GA106) and is manufactured on a 8 nm process.

Memory

The RTX 3060 has 12 GB of GDDR6 memory, with a 1,875 MHz memory clock and a 192 bit interface. This gives it a memory bandwidth of 360 Gb/s, which affects how fast it can transfer data to and from memory. GPU memory stores temporary data that helps the GPU with complex math and graphics operations. More memory is generally better, as not having enough can cause performance bottlenecks.

Cores and Clock Speeds

The RTX 3060 includes 3,584 CUDA cores, the processing units for handling parallel computing tasks. The GPU operates at a core clock speed of 1,320 MHz and can dynamically boost its clock speed up to 1,777 MHz. Complementing the processing units are 112 texture mapping units (TMUs) for efficient texture filtering and 48 render output units (ROPs) for pixel processing. Additionally, the GPU features 112 tensor cores optimized for AI-accelerated workloads and 28 RT cores dedicated to real-time ray tracing calculations.

Compatibility & Power Consumption

The RTX 3060 occupies 2 PCIe expansion slots. It supports HDMI 2.1, DisplayPort 1.4a display connections. NVIDIA recommends a power supply of at least 450 W to handle the GPU's thermal design power (TDP) of 170 W.

Benchmark Performance & Value

The RTX 3060 has the 99th best 3DMark 11 Performance GPU score among the 567 benchmarked GPUs in our database. It achieves 22.30% of the performance of the best benchmarked GPU, the NVIDIA GeForce RTX 5090. Its 28,939 score and $329 launch price (MSRP) gives it a performance per dollar of 87.96. This is the 37th best in value for the 3DMark 11 Performance GPU benchmark.
